A Demon's Path Volume 1 Chapter 15

It didn't take Wang Batian long before he appeared in front of everyone from the Northern Jade Sect with his fellow corpse-carrying sect members in tow.

Exhaustion was strewn across his face. Wang Batian felt ashamed as he looked at Ling Xiao and Li Yuanhuan. "Thank you."

Ling Xiao replied in a cold tone, "You're welcome. All those gems belong to me now. Senior Brother, take them back."

Wang Batian felt embarrassed to no end. "That's to be expected."

After exerting his spiritual power, Li Yuanhuan saw a little pale. He stopped his outflow of soulforce and while doing so, he took the opportunity to retrieve the gems. He laid them on the ground and said, "Senior Brother Wang, Junior Brother Ling is just joking. Don't take it to heart. We're returning these gems to you."

Wang Batian hesitated. How embarrassing would it be to drop on his knees to pick them up?

Ling Xiao, on the other hand, was always rather thick-skinned. Since the start, he believed in a single truth: those who didn't take advantage of the situation were stupid. Under everyone's heated gaze, he picked the gems up and stored them in his Celestial Seven Souls Chain.

Such audacity! The members of the Sunny Spring Sect were stupefied. Not just them, the disciples of the Northern Jade Sect were also speechless. He's putting us to shame!

"Senior Brother Wang, it's best if you guys follow us back to the Northern Jade Sect." Li Yuanhuan had a sincere look on his face, simultaneously diverting everyone's attention away from Ling Xiao.

This time around, Wang Batian didn't dare to reject the offer. "Alright. We'll be troubling you then."

The Sunny Spring Sect disciples followed Li Yuanhuan as they departed from the plain. Ling Xiao was walking at the very back of the group and when no one was paying attention to him, he absorbed the rest of the spoils into his Demonic Seven Souls Chain. They were the soul stones of the Demonic Soul Masters who were now food for nature.

Before he left, Ling Xiao turned around one final time and came to a standstill. He looked intently far off in the distance. After snorting at whatever it was he spotted there, he fell back in line with the rest of the group.

Two shadows gradually appeared where Ling Xiao was previously looking at. They were the two Demonic Soul Masters Li Yuanhuan and Wang Batian had exchanged blows with.

Shades of evilness were spread across their faces. One of them hatefully said, "The Northern Jade Sect actually has such an outstanding disciple. The Corpse Blood Poison didn't kill them and that boy saw through our Blood Shadow Array. It seems like he knew we were hiding here, too. What a frightening fellow! Zhou Heng, we must kill him when we get the opportunity!"

Zhou Heng nodded in agreement. "Cheng Yao, our mission isn't over yet. Elder Mo will definitely punish us for today's losses. The Northern Jade Sect is just a small sect, after all! Perhaps we can alleviate his fury somewhat by finding that thing. Even though I don't understand why he insisted on asking us to come here and look for that thing he doesn't even know anything about…"

"Yeah, I don't understand either. But Elder Mo said the Ancestor died in Northern Jade City. The thing he was looking for has to be near here. The ward around the Celestial Soul Masters' Seven Grand Holy Lands will be lifted once we find it. With it in place, no Green-ranked Demonic Soul Master can enter these lands without sounding the alarm bells. There'd be no need for us yellow ranks to come here and investigate if it wasn't for that ward. We'd better look for it. Let's search the Northern Jade Sect tonight and dispose of that brat while we're at it!" An ominous glint shone in Cheng Yao's eyes.

"No! We can't even handle the prime disciple from the Northern Jade Sect. We'll die if we meet that boy's Master!" Zhou Heng immediately objected.

Cheng Yao mischievously laughed. "If their Master was around, would we still be alive?"

"Huh? You're saying their Master isn't around?" Zhou Heng stared blankly before realising the meaning behind Cheng Yao's words. "That settles it. We'll break into the Northern Jade Sect tonight!"

There was no camaraderie between fellow disciples amongst Demonic Soul Masters. Besides, these two had more important things on their minds, so they didn't even glance at the corpses littering the ground. As a result, they didn't notice the soul stones were missing on the corpses.

Li Yuanhuan led everyone to the safety of the Northern Jade Sect. After settling them down, he headed back out with the Sunny Spring Sect as his destination. He wanted to inform the sect of what went down, and request for them to send people to escort Wang Batian and the others back home safely.

Moments after Li Yuanhuan left the Northern Jade Sect, Cheng Yao and Zhou Heng appeared at the sect's outer periphery.

Zhou Heng viciously glared at Li Yuanhuan. "Why don't we kill him first?"

Cheng Yao shook his head. "We can't do that, not on our lives. Even though that boy is only at the yellow rank, I kept feeling he was holding back when we fought. I'm not convinced we can beat him even if we gang up on him. If an opportunity arises in the future, I'll get even with him. But for now, let's focus on the matter at hand. That's far more important."

At this moment, Ling Xiao was hiding in his small wooden house counting his spoils when he saw demonic light shining from the Demonic Seven Souls Chain on his neck. He couldn't help but rub his nose. "Those two bastards really did keep their word and came. Do they really think there's no one left in the Northern Jade Sect? Wait! Master took Mistress back to his in-laws and Senior Brother just left for the Sunny Spring Sect. There really isn't anyone here! There's nothing we can do about it. I'll just have to force Wang Batian to beat them up. He can handle one of them and we can take care of the other one. I'm more experienced in ganging up on others, after all. Hehe!"

Ling Xiao felt that this wasn't safe enough. Since he was a calculative person, he wasn't happy with just being confident in succeeding, but rather he needed the reassurance of a perfect victory.

After giving it some thought, he took out 100 talismans from the Demonic Seven Souls Chain meant to be used for cultivation. He threw them up in the air and the Essence Soul Stone on his Celestial Soul Chain immediately shone with scarlet rays of light. They dissipated into countless red speckles, flying straight at the 100 talismans.

Under Ling Xiao's precise control over his spiritual power, the red speckles evenly distributed themselves on those talismans and merged into them.

If cultivators of the Essence Soul saw the ease with which Ling Xiao was utilizing his techniques, they would probably give up on life and commit suicide. Their life's work was like child's play next to Ling Xiao!

They didn't have the perverse mental strength Ling Xiao did. However, the youngster in question wasn't satisfied in the slightest. He said while panting for breath, "Dammit! I tired myself to death, yet I only cultivated 100 talismans!"

While Ling Xiao rested, he concluded these celestial talismans wouldn't suffice. He was confident they could fight the enemy to a standstill, but that was all. However, if either Wang Batian or the orange-ranked disciples failed to kill those Demonic Soul Masters, their escape would be inevitable. He had to lock them down, somehow.

When his trail of thoughts reached this point, Ling Xiao recalled the talismans in the Demonic Seven Souls Chain—the Rapid Turtle Talisman and Miasma Talisman.

Afraid he would overexert himself, Ling Xiao only prepared four demonic talismans, two of each.

Once he was reminded of the fact that his opponents were yellow-ranked Demonic Soul Masters, Ling Xiao hardened his heart. He stuck a bit of the good stuff he'd previously stolen from their dead comrades onto the talismans. "Let's see you bastards survive this!"

As Ling Xiao was wrapping up his preparations for the ambush, he was rudely interrupted by someone kicking open his door.

Rage had turned Cheng Yu's beautiful face into one from nightmares. "Ling Xiao, fight me!"

"Why? On what grounds are you challenging me?" Ling Xiao coldly retorted.

Cheng Yu scraped the ground with her sword as she lifted it up, pointing at Ling Xiao. "Why did you lecture me in front of so many people? I'm your Senior Sister! Why would you embarrass me like that?"

Ling Xiao cast a sidelong glance at Cheng Yu. "I only scolded you once so you can learn your lesson. If a moment like that arises again in the future, you might be able to act in time. Let me ask you, what's more important? Your face or your life?"

"Bladderdash!" Cheng Yu was so furious she looked like she was going to eat someone up. "Stop acting so haughty! You're disgusting! If it wasn't for father, I would've long since beaten you up and broken all your bones!"

Ling Xiao had a calm look on his face. "Senior Sister, if you want to prove your mettle, you don't need to fight me. You'll get your chance tonight."

Cheng Yu stared blankly at him. "What do you mean?"

A harmless smile formed on Ling Xiao's face. "You'll know what I mean, tonight."

Deep into the dark and moonless night.

Two shadows sneakily tiptoed into the Northern Jade Sect, avoiding the fluorescent powder lamps lighting up the inner parts of the sect.  

They observed their surroundings while carefully moving about. To their surprise, they were greeted with silence wherever they went. Other than the occasional rustling of leaves, it was so quiet they could even hear their own heartbeats.

"The guards in the Northern Jade Sect are actually so lax?" The two practically couldn't believe their eyes. They'd run amok everywhere, yet hadn't encountered a single disciple on patrol duty!

"Let's go. We're going round the back of the mountain. I heard that's where Razor Cache Cliff is. The treasure we're looking for might be there." The duo dashed off in the direction of Razor Cache Cliff. Just as they left, the silhouettes of Ling Xiao, Wang Batian, and Cheng Yu appeared behind them.

Cheng Yao looked at the treasure weapons arranged everywhere and couldn't help but spit out, "What the fuck?! Such a small sect actually has so many treasures? That explains why Elder Mo has us looking for it here!"

Zhou Heng agreed. "That's right. Aren't they afraid someone's going to steal everything here away? There isn't a single guard!"

Cheng Yao's expression faltered. "This is bad. We've fallen into their trap!"

Zhou Heng didn't have the time to react when the both of them heard Ling Xiao's sinister laugh. "My dear friends, please forgive the Northern Jade Sect for our inhospitably."

The two of them turned their heads around and realised that more than 100 disciples from the Northern Jade Sect and the Sunny Spring Sect had surrounded them!

Cheng Yao and Zhou Heng didn't say a word as they dashed straight at Ling Xiao and the others.

Ling Xiao waved his hand, after which more than 100 crimson talismans flew out toward his comrades behind him. They felt their weights decrease and their speed increase due to the power of the talismans.

These were the celestial talismans Ling Xiao cultivated. They stuck onto everyone from the Northern Jade Sect and the Sunny Spring Sect. Everyone had a talisman, no one was left out.

While Ling Xiao was distributing these talismans, he also threw several at Cheng Yao and Zhou Heng. They were the four demonic talismans he had specially prepared.

The two Demonic Soul Masters were dazzled by the numerous talismans. In that moment of carelessness, these four talismans managed to strike them.

All of a sudden, they slowed down as poison eroded their soulforces, decreasing their combat powers.

Dammit! Isn't this boy a Celestial Soul Master? Why does he have the Rapid Turtle Talisman and the Miasma Talisman? Does he think he can injure us with talismans cultivated by a red-ranked Celestial Soul Master? As Cheng Yao and Zhou Heng cursed Ling Xiao, they suddenly felt waves of burning pricks coming from their skin. The both of them immediately understood what was going on and they howled out in unison, "Fuck that little bastard! It's Corpse Blood Poison!"
